
During the week of Thanksgiving, a time typically marked by reduced services and seasonal closures, the city of Gastonia's transport system, GoGastonia, sustained a commendable level of operation, delivering 3,050 rides to 855 active riders. As declared in a social media update from the City of Gastonia Government, the service performance saw a palpable improvement, with 91.1% of ride demands met an uptick from the previous 84.6%.
The figures released indicated not only an increase in demand fulfillment but also swifter pick-up times, now averaging 22.9 minutes and an average trip distance of just 4.8 miles. "Your trips matter. We’re proud to keep Gastonia moving," the City of Gastonia Government post emphatically stated
